Bestiary and Heads
Animals and Animal-Human hybrids have been a recurring motif in my work as a form of animalism or to express the bestial nature of humankind with references to war and conflict, and with that, inner conflict. The prints also reflect the physical and intellectual pleasure of translating looking (which itself is a form of homage) onto an aluminium plate with a steel point. The visceral and tactile drypoint process is reflected in the final image.

City Fragmnets
City Fragments is a satirical series of etchings based on sculptures and statues in the city of Leeds often hidden above eye level. My love of art history is also expressed; for example the victorian library with its grand staircase brought to mind Piranesi's 'Imaginary Prisons' which is reflected in 'The Gothic Vaults' etching.
There are recurring themes of conflict, civic development versus disenfranchisement, and a search for peace and a place of belonging, as stone and bronze are brought to life in an exodus from the city.
